Lightning Towing Incorporated

>
>
Arizona

Lightning Towing Incorporated stores in Arizona

Lightning Towing Incorporated - Phoenix

3039 W Peoria Ave, Phoenix, AZ 85029

Lightning Towing Incorporated - Arizona

Number of stores: 1
State: Arizona change state



Cities



Lightning Towing Incorporated jobs in Arizona